全球多样性模式由陆地和树木物种决定
Pingfan Wei1,2,3, Xu Luo3, Marcio R Pie4,5

概括
类物种内部的生态变化对生物多样性模式产生重大影响. 环境因素对的生态类型分布有不同的影响,强调需要研究这些不同的群体以获得准确的生态理解.

背景情况:
- 种类分布受环境因素的影响.
- 之前的研究往往忽视了分类学层面的群体内生态变异.
- 具有六种不同的生态类型的阿努拉人提供了检查生态类型特定分布的模型.
研究的目的:
- 调查人类生态型的全球分布和环境决定因素.
- 揭示多样性模式及其对整体资源丰富的贡献.
- 确定影响生态型分布的主要环境驱动因素.
主要方法:
- 使用了6088个anuran物种的微生态和地理数据.
- 每个anuran生态型的映射丰富性和相对丰富性.
- 采用随机森林模型来分析环境因素对生态型分布的影响.
主要成果:
- 在anuran生态型中观察到显著的多样性和分布差异.
- 陆地和树木上的类对多样性模式做出了很大的贡献 (相关性高达0.96).
- 环境因素的影响在生态类型之间有显著差异,有时也存在对比.
结论:
- 生物多样性分布模式受到生态型特有的环境因素的强烈影响.
- 对于精确的生态理解来说,对种类内生态型差异的考虑至关重要.
- 安的多样性模式主要是由生态型的环境影响所塑造的.

Distribution and Dispersion
22.4K
To understand intra-specific interactions in populations, scientists measure the spatial arrangement of species individuals. This geographic arrangement is known as the species distribution or dispersion. Highly territorial species exhibit a uniform distribution pattern, in which individuals are spaced at relatively equal distances from one another. The Evidence for Evolution
43.9K
Genetic variations accumulating within populations over generations give rise to biological evolution. Evolutionary changes can result in the formation of novel varieties and entire new species. These changes are responsible for the diverse forms of life inhabiting the planet. The evidence for evolution suggests that all living organisms descended from common ancestors.

Diversity of Protists IV
121
Amoebozoa represent a diverse group of terrestrial and aquatic protists that utilize lobe-shaped pseudopodia for locomotion and feeding. This characteristic differentiates them from the Rhizaria, which possess threadlike pseudopodia. The primary classifications within Amoebozoa include gymnamoebas, entamoebas, and the plasmodial and cellular slime molds. Diversity of Protists II
134
Alveolates are a group of organisms recognized by the presence of alveoli, which are cytoplasmic sacs located beneath the cell membrane. While their function remains uncertain, alveoli may help regulate water balance by controlling how much water enters and leaves the cell. In dinoflagellates, these structures may serve as armor plates.
